Banaue Rice Terraces, Philppines

Philippines shares wonderful places in the tropic. With the diverse forms of natural resources from the country’s Luzon, Visayas and Mindanao, Banaue Rice Terraces is regarded as the Eight Wonder of the World for it is a UNESCO World Heritage Site. The terraces which formed around mountains of endless stairway of cultivated rice and vegetable paddies were build over the past years by hands of the people in Batad. There is no problem with the irrigation system because it comes from the rainforest high in the mountains above and swiftly runs through the lower portion, making fair distribution to fed all the rice fields from top to bottom.

Because of the Batad’s love of their tradition for centuries, they want to preserve the vibrant nature of their living. That is why, they live with no electricity and no roads in the place. What dominantly marks are trails that serve as passageway.

Numerous tourists visit this beautiful scenery again and again. They are impressed with what Philippines has, the beauty of wonder and hard work of the Ifugaos (people living in the place) for their Banaue Rice Terraces.
